Hosting any type of Corporate events – hints and tips

Hosting a Corporate event is intrinsic to the success of any company’s strategy whether that be the AGM for employees, a showcase for customers.. an Awards Dinner, a product launch or quite simply an excuse for a Company celebration…Corporate Events will always add value in terms of promoting the business internally and externally, as well as reinforcing brand values and corporate messages.
There are an incredible array of considerations, some more vital than others in hosting an amazing, memorable corporate event such as Venue, appropriate/on brand theme or styling, content, food, atmosphere and of course Audi Visual and entertainment. This week – let’s talk entertainment!

Entertainment can make or break a corporate event and making the most of any act, show or performer can be hugely beneficial. It can truly end up (if you wish it) to be the talking point of the entire event. Good corporate entertainment can leave guests with a memorable experience and reinforce a company’s image, brand and corporate message. Good entertainment can even attract publicity and within the Social Media world we all live in, it will filter through all sorts of communication channels and could even become viral.

Choosing the Right Entertainment

As Corporate event specialists we will first have to take a few factors into consideration when ensuring the entertainment is suitable for the event:

• Determine age, social background and sex of audience in general – naturally choose entertainment accordingly. A tribute to ‘Take That’ or ‘Michael Jackson’ may be suitable for a corporate family day event, but not for a conservative dinner!
• Venue size and location is a factor that many event planners and organisers forget. This is vital as it will play a part in deciding whether or not you can have that aerial entertainment or fire breathers or whether you just want a great set of entertainers to create atmosphere and buzz and to simply mix and mingle.
• Cost? Do you have a strict budget that you have to work within, or is money not a problem? The amount of budget a company is prepared to allocate towards entertainment will affect the options available.

How to Get the Most Out of Your Corporate Entertainment

There are plenty of acts and performers geared towards the corporate entertainment market, ensuring that businesses ‘stand out’. But to get the most out of your corporate entertainment you must ensure:
• You pursue a ‘wow’ factor or unique entertainment idea that will impress guests and guarantee your event is talked about.
• If the entertainment you require is for an exhibition or trade stand, that the acts or performers you book will increase footfall and draw guests to your stand.
• You use entertainment that reinforces the corporate identity or can be branded to showcase the logo.
• You are aware of the latest entertainment trends to appear ahead of the game/up to date.

Top tips
Corporate event planners must keep a few key points in mind to ensure that their event is a success.
The best entertainment is interactive and immersive to ensure a truly theatrical experience, and this will go a long way towards creating an amazing memory for the audience.
